Director, Religious Activities and Education Salary Information in California

The average annual salaries for directors, religious activities and education in the state of California are shown in Table 1. The comparison of the salary statistics of directors, religious activities and education among California areas is shown in Table 2. The salary statistics are based on the national compensation survey conducted by the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ics in 2022 and published in April 2023 [1].

Table 1 & 2. Annual Salary of Directors, Religious Activities and Education in California (2022 Survey)

Percentile bracketAverage annual salary
10th Percentile Wage
$33,850
25th Percentile Wage
$43,930
50th Percentile Wage
$59,910
75th Percentile Wage
$80,510
90th Percentile Wage
$121,970

Table 1 shows the average annual salary for directors, religious activities and education in California in 5 percentile scales. The average annual salary for the 90th percentile (the top 10 percent of the highest paid) is $121,970. The median (50th percentile) annual salary is $59,910. The average annual salary for the bottom 10 percent is $33,850.

Table 3. Median Annual Salary of Directors, Religious Activities and Education in California Cities (2022 Survey)

Table 3 shows the median annual salary of directors, religious activities and education in some California cities and metropolitan areas. We note that the median annual salary of directors, religious activities and education in state of California ranges from $23,090 to $63,750. The highest paying area for directors, religious activities and education in California is San Jose-Sunnyvale-Santa Clara with a median annual salary of $63,750. The second highest paying city/area in California State is Santa Rosa-Petaluma (mean annual salary $63,650). The lowest paying area is Bakersfield-Delano with a median annual salary of $23,090.
